Folding phones made sense when screens were fragile plastic, buttons were easily blocked with pocket fluff, and the use of a phone was much less than it is now. "Rigid slabs" are durable these days, quick to access, and legible.
It just shows that the bar has raised so high that manufacturers are desperate for a gimmick.
